Method
Crust Preparation
Make the Crust
In a medium mixing bowl, combine the graham cracker crumbs, melted butter, and sugar. Mix well until all ingredients are evenly moistened.
Form the Crust
Press the mixture firmly into the bottom and up the sides of a 9-inch pie dish. Ensure it is packed tightly for a sturdy crust.
Bake the Crust
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C). Bake the crust for about 8-10 minutes or until lightly golden. Remove from the oven and let it cool completely.
Filling Preparation
Prepare the Filling
In a large mixing bowl, beat the softened cream cheese with an electric mixer until smooth. Gradually add the powdered sugar and vanilla extract, mixing until well combined.
Whip the Cream
In a separate bowl, whip the heavy cream until stiff peaks form. This will add lightness to the filling.
Combine Mixtures
Gently fold the whipped cream into the cream cheese mixture until fully incorporated. Be careful not to deflate the whipped cream.
Assembling the Pie
Fill the Crust
Pour the cream filling into the cooled graham cracker crust, smoothing the top with a spatula.
Chill the Pie
Refrigerate the pie for at least 2 hours or until set.
Serve
Before serving, top with whipped cream and sprinkle with chocolate shavings or sprinkles. Optionally, add a scoop of ice cream on top.
